Fig. 3. GFP-IMP1 localization. (A) Time-lapse microscopy of NIH 3T3 cells that stably express GFP-IMP1. Cells with GFP-IMP1 undergoing localization are marked by arrows. (B) Velocity of moving GFP-IMP1 granules. Particles were followed by time-lapse microscopy at 20 second intervals. The velocities of 100 individual particles were calculated by measuring the distance between the particles in two succesive frames. (C) Fluorescence recovery after photobleaching. A cellular extension was bleached, and the transport of GFP-IMP1 into the bleached area was followed by time-lapse microscopy at 20 second intervals in the absence and presence of sodium azide and 2-deoxyglucose. A similar experiment with GFP-ß-galactosidase is included as a control.
